As intermediaries, real estate agents help buyers and sellers navigate complex property deals. The agents possess extensive knowledge about local neighborhoods and market dynamics.

Agents are responsible for helping property owners to effectively list their homes. The agents use their experience to help market the properties using various marketing channels. They may employ strategies, such as staging, professional photography or online listings in order to appeal to potential buyers. Also, they can help you determine a selling price that’s fair, according to market data.

Buyers can rely on real estate agents to guide them through the maze of options available. The agents are attentive to their client’s needs and wants, and they guide them in the viewing of properties. Their connections within the industry allow them to access properties which may not always be available in the open market. This allows their clients to make more informed decisions.

Agents excel in the negotiation aspect of transactions. Real estate agents are equipped with excellent negotiation skills as well as a deep understanding of current market conditions. They work relentlessly to ensure the best deals for their clients. Whether negotiating the price of a home, handling counteroffers or navigating complicated contract terms, real estate agents are expert mediators. They strive to get favorable outcomes for buyers as well as sellers.

In addition, the legalities involved in real estate transactions can be complex. Their clients are guided through paperwork by agents who ensure all forms and documents have been completed correctly, in accordance with the relevant laws. These agents minimize errors, streamline the process and provide peace of minds to all parties.
